I can only speak about ASAT and personally believe that it's a very good pattern. However, the stuff is cut VERY BIG! That's obviously a good thing if you're using it as your top layer over a bunch of other stuff in cold weather. However, if you're going to use it in the early season...with little or nothing on under it...it's way big. I'm 6'6", 230 pounds and wear a large and the bottoms are still too big for me. The crotch is cut way too low (i know that's opening up for a lot of jokes) and tends to get caught on anything that your try to step over...say a barbed wire fence for example. The other down side (IMO) is that there are no pockets in the 3D set. I like pockets. Lastly, the zippers tend to get caught in the "leafy" stuff and give me a hard time.
Not sure what the Enigma is going to be like, but I will be anxiously waiting to see and won't buy another 3D set until they are out and I give them a try.
